Story summary

J.T. Miller, now back wearing his old No. 10 jersey for the Rangers, welcomed the team's new season with a measured approach at training camp on Thursday. He emphasized that this marks a "fresh slate" after an injury-plagued 2025-26 season where he scored just 17 goals and had 53 points, his lowest since playing for the Lightning in 2018-19. Despite facing challenges as captain last year, including three stints on injured reserve, Miller believes this new phase is an opportunity to "turn the past from last year." Head coach Mike Sullivan sees potential in Miller’s play-making abilities and envisions him serving as the team's second-line center.
